I was taken in on friday 19th last week after collapsing at home. waited only 10 minutes for ambulance to come. taken to heartlands where I was seen straightaway. checked over and sent to solihull to have a pacemaker fitted. I was in ward 17. I had pacemaker fitted by the afternoon, very quick. went back to ward 17 where I was for a few days. all staff were brilliant, I could not have had better care. I thank paramedics, doctors, nurses all staff.
